Related skills
aws python gcp microservices event-driven architecture๐ Description
- Own and facilitate the Architectural Advice Forum (AAF) and ADRs.
- Build production-grade proofs of concept to de-risk new patterns.
- Partner with the CTO on AI strategy; prototype solutions for SDLC and products.
- Drive cross-cutting standardisation across backend, web and mobile engineering.
- Define and uphold the engineering quality bar; lead by example with POCs and reviews.
- Embed security-first architecture; threat modelling and secure-by-default patterns.
- Champion Domain-Driven Design and Event-Driven Architecture.
- Collaborate with the SRE team on reliability, observability and platform evolution.
- Coach and mentor engineers across SATs; lead by influence.
- Surface and unblock systemic risks, debt, and cross-team dependencies before production.
- Maintain Xapoโs engineering principles and Tech Radar; contribute to regulatory aspects.
- Build a great place to work and innovate around Bitcoin-centric solutions.
๐ฏ Requirements
- 10+ years of software engineering, incl. 3+ years as Architect/Staff or senior IC.
- Hands-on engineer-turned-architect; language-agnostic; stack familiarity a plus.
- Distributed, event-driven systems in production at scale, with regulatory scrutiny.
- Hands-on with Domain-Driven Design (strategic and tactical).
- Familiarity with decentralised architectural governance, ADRs/RFCs.
- Lead by influence, not authority.
- Experience in regulated fintech/payments/banking.
- Security-first architectures: threat modelling, secure-by-default patterns, defence in depth.
- Strong AI/ML, LLMs and applied AI in production; integrate responsibly.
- Excellent written and verbal communication; crisp ADRs and architecture reviews.
- Cloud-native architecture, microservices, 12-factor apps; fault tolerance and security.
- Strong CI/CD and automated testing across SDLC.
๐ Benefits
- Hands-on crypto, Web3, custody or blockchain systems.
- Familiarity with Team Topologies: Stream Aligned, Platform, Enabling teams.
- Multi-platform standardisation across backend, web and mobile.
- SRE or platform engineering experience; SLOs, error budgets, developer experience.
- Open-source contributions or external thought leadership.
- Familiarity with Python; portion of stack in Python.
Meet JobCopilot: Your Personal AI Job Hunter
Automatically Apply to Engineering Jobs. Just set your
preferences and Job Copilot will do the rest โ finding, filtering, and applying while you focus on what matters.
Help us maintain the quality of jobs posted on Empllo!
Is this position not a remote job?
Let us know!